Create a New Firewall Rule

Applies to: Intego ONE for Mac · Firewall

A firewall rule tells Intego ONE whether to allow or block an app’s internet or local network connection. Create a rule when you want to allow a blocked app or stop an app from connecting.

Automatic Rule Creation

When Traffic Filtering is on, Intego ONE automatically shows a pop-up whenever a new app or domain tries to access your network. When the pop-up appears, choose:

  • Allow — Let the app or domain access your network.
  • Deny — Block the app or domain from accessing your network.
  • Allow Only Once — Let it access your network for the current session only. 

Manual Rule Creation

Open the Firewall dashboard

In Intego ONE, click Firewall. In the main dashboard, find the New Rule and select Create.

Select the application

Choose which app the rule applies to:

  • Suggested Apps: Choose one of the three apps you recently opened.
  • Any App: Apply the rule to all apps.
  • Other: Find and choose a specific app on your Mac.

Choose the action

Decide how the rule should handle network access:

  • Allow: Grants network access
  • Ask: Ask for your permission each time the app requests network access.
  • Deny: Block the app from accessing the network.

Select the traffic direction

Choose which direction the rule applies to:

  • All: Incoming and outgoing connections
  • Incoming: Connections coming into your Mac
  • Outgoing: Connections leaving your Mac

(Optional) Configure advanced settings

You can further limit the rule to:

  • A specific website, domain, or IP address
  • A specific TCP or UDP port

Finalize the rule

Select Create to save. The rule takes effect immediately and appears in Network Rules (Traffic Control Settings).
